Key findings
Tribunal's reasoningNo response was presented to the claim, so the Employment Judge issued a judgment under rule 21 on the available material. The tribunal found that the respondent had unlawfully withheld wages from Miss M McKellican and ordered Elgin Hotels Scotland Ltd to pay the net sum of £1,559.00.
The judgment also records that the hearing listed for 18 June 2024 at 11.00am was cancelled.
